1. What is a Dome Nut?

A dome nut is a type of nut that has a domed top or cap. The dome shape adds additional protection to the bolt or screw that it is threaded onto by preventing dust and debris from entering the joint. This not only keeps the joint clean but also helps to prevent corrosion and other forms of damage from taking hold.

2. Why Use a Dome Nut?

There are several reasons why one might use a dome nut over other types of nuts or fasteners. One of the main reasons is for aesthetic purposes – some people simply prefer the look of domed nuts rather than flat ones. Additionally, as mentioned before, they help protect bolts and screws from dust, debris, moisture or other contaminants improving performance and lifespan.

Top 5 Facts You Need to Know About Dome Nuts

Dome nuts, also known as acorn nuts, are an essential component of various industrial and mechanical applications. These fasteners provide a secure and aesthetic finish to bolts and screws, making them a popular choice in construction, manufacturing, and maintenance industries.

If you’re looking to use dome nuts for your project, here are the top five facts that you need to know:

1. Dome Nuts Offer High-Tensile Strength

One of the primary advantages of using dome nuts is their high-tensile strength. These nuts are engineered to withstand heavy loads and can maintain their grip even under extreme pressure. Most nut varieties have a tensile strength rating between 70-120 ksi, making them suitable for challenging applications.

2. They Come in Various Sizes

Dome nuts come in different standard sizes ranging from M4-M20 (or ¼ inch -¾ inch). You can choose the appropriate size depending on your application needs.

It’s important to note that compatibility is crucial when selecting dome nuts for specific types of bolts or studs. Ensure that you match the thread size, pitch and diameter with the corresponding bolt.

3. Material Matters

Dome nuts come in many materials such as steel, brass or stainless steel among others. Each has its own set of features like durability, enhanced resistance to corrosion or weathering under varying conditions.

Stainless steel dome nuts are commonly used in corrosive environments since they offer better rust resistance than other materials like chrome plated steel equivalents which might corrode over time unless specified marine grade versions. Choosing the right material can significantly impact the nut‘s longevity and effectiveness.

Troubleshooting Common Issues with Dome Nuts: Tips and Tricks

Dome nuts, also known as acorn nuts or cap nuts, are an essential component for fastening bolts on machinery and equipment. They provide a smooth finish while concealing threads and protecting them from damage. Despite being easy to use, dome nuts can present some common issues that might affect their functionality.

In this blog post, we’ll cover some common troubleshooting tips and tricks for dealing with dome nut problems so that you can prevent long-term damages and ensure efficient performance.

1. Loose Fitting Dome Nuts

When the dome nut isn’t threaded correctly onto the bolt, it will not provide a secure fit which may eventually lead to vibrations and looseness. Therefore, if your dome nut has become loose, using the appropriate tool such as a wrench or pliers is recommended to tighten it gently until secure.

2. Rusty Surface Appearance

If there is rust on the surface of your dome nut, you might have moisture inside your equipment causing oxidation of the metal parts. To remedy this issue immediately, you should clean using an appropriate rust remover solution or sandpaper to remove all visible rust from your dome nut while following manufacturer guidelines or best practices.

3. Stripped Threads

Dome nuts come in different thread sizes; However, regardless of size selection before installation be sure you will avoid cross-threading as well as overtightening else this can cause unintentional damages stripped threads would occur making future installations impossible without replacing completely with new ones. If there’s already stripped threading happening on any part of your dome nut due to overtightening errors during construction/maintenance activities; Replacing it entirely is usually the best option.
